Summary of Registered Agent Services in the State of Washington
Agent services play a important role in the business landscape of Washington. They serve as a official point of contact for legal documents and government notices, ensuring that businesses remain in compliance with state regulations. This role becomes particularly important for companies that may not have a physical presence in the state, as a reliable registered agent helps streamline communication with the state’s authorities.
In Washington, the requirement for having a registered agent is stipulated by law for all companies and limited liability companies. This requirement is designed to ensure the safety of both the business and the state by ensuring that there is always a person or entity available to receive key legal notifications. Registered agents in Washington must maintain a street address within the state and be available during regular working hours to accept documents such as service of process.

Important Regulations Impacting State Representatives in Washington
In WA, registered agents play a critical role in the regulatory ecosystem for companies. The Statutes of WA outlines specific requirements for registered agents, such as the need for agents to provide a tangible address inside the state. This ensures that legal and official documents can be sent in a efficient manner. Any company operating in WA is obligated to designate a registered agent, underscoring the significance of having a trusted representative.
In addition, Washington law states that registered agents must be on hand during regular business hours to handle service of process. This availability is a key component of their responsibilities, allowing for the swift communication of legal notifications. Neglect to keep this availability can lead to serious repercussions, such as the potential for default judgments against the company that the agent represents. Therefore, picking a competent and reliable registered agent is vital for businesses doing business in Washington.
